The '''Club Riichi de Montréal''' (CRM) is an unincorporated organization established in 2013 promoting riichi mahjong in Canada, picking up after the disbanding of Mah-jong Montréal, the previous club active since 2004. Its members regularly meet every two weeks at various public cafés in the Montréal, Quebec area. As of 2016, CRM is one of 3 major clubs operating in Canada: due to its combined history with the predecessor club, is often viewed as the senior club. CRM supports [[Riichi Canada]] as the national Canadian organization at this time: Canada-specific issues are often communicated to the other Canadian clubs.


CRM has organized tournaments in North America annually since 2015.
